## Sheetforge Environments — Export Memory Usage

Spreadsheet exports in Sheetforge are memory-heavy because the whole workbook is built in RAM before streaming. Staging runs smaller export pods than production, so a file that exports fine in prod may be OOM-killed in staging — this is expected, not a bug. If you need to test large exports, use the perf environment instead. Memory ceilings and worker counts per environment are set with the following configuration.

config for yahof-tajop:
zorath:
  pin: 7493
  metrics_host: metrics.zorath.tolvaqsys.internal
  tenant: praiel
  seal: seal_fd9cd4f1

Alert: MapperMeltdown — fired when the legacy ORM shim in Korvane's order service throws more than 50 mapping errors in five minutes. Heads up, new folks: this usually means someone added a model to the new data layer but forgot the shim config, not an actual outage. The refactor is ongoing, so this alert is noisy but worth checking. Quick fixes, shim config steps, and the refactor status board are on the page below.

runbook for yawig-hadup: https://confluence.tolvaqio.internal/spaces/build/settings/spaces/1d526a27483adb48

Pilot Programme Churn — Managers Only

For the incoming director: the Brightholm pilot of our Quellis subscription tier lost 14% of enrolled customers in its second quarter, concentrated among small accounts onboarded without a dedicated contact. Exit surveys cite billing confusion and slow support responses. Remediation steps are underway, but retention targets for the pilot will likely be missed. The strategic implications are summarised in the note below.

board note of yageg-yadug: The northern region missed its Framir quota by 13.1 percent last quarter. Lamathek Freight plans to raise the Quenael list price by 30.2 percent in March. The pricing group signed off on a budget of $133.5 million for Project Novok. The renewal with Gilethek Foods closes at $60.0 million a year, 2.7 percent above the last contract.